Skip to content

Run rpm-datarepair on upgrade Pulp RPM 4073#1088

Open
jpasqualetto wants to merge 2 commits into
theforeman:v1.10.xfrom
jpasqualetto:backport_SAT-31979_617
Open

Run rpm-datarepair on upgrade Pulp RPM 4073#1088
jpasqualetto wants to merge 2 commits into
theforeman:v1.10.xfrom
jpasqualetto:backport_SAT-31979_617

Conversation

@jpasqualetto
Copy link
Copy Markdown
Contributor

(cherry picked from commit 9dbe24e)

@evgeni
Copy link
Copy Markdown
Member

evgeni commented May 20, 2026

if you pick 416a170 the tests will pass

@evgeni
Copy link
Copy Markdown
Member

evgeni commented May 20, 2026

my original comment had the wrong commit, you need 416a170

- 6.x splits out Minitest::Mock into an own gem: minitest-mock
- 6.x requires Ruby 3.2
- minitest-mock requires Ruby 3.1

As we need to keep Ruby 3.0 compatibility, we can't depend on
minitest-mock unconditionally.

Let's keep us on minitest 5.x for now

(cherry picked from commit 416a170)
Copy link
Copy Markdown
Member

@evgeni evgeni left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

ACK on the diff, but I did not verify that the Pulp in the targeted release supports rpm-datarepair 4073 already

@jpasqualetto
Copy link
Copy Markdown
Contributor Author

The pulp version in the targeted releases do support rpm-datarepair 4073.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ants